updateSelf #

Updates the current user object in Kuzzle.

Signature #

Copied to clipboard!
public io.kuzzle.sdk.User updateSelf(
  String,
  io.kuzzle.sdk.QueryOptions
);
public io.kuzzle.sdk.User updateSelf(
  String
);

Arguments #

Arguments Type Description
content String the new credentials
options io.kuzzle.sdk.QueryOptions An object containing query options

Options #

Additional query options

Property Type Description Default
queuable boolean Make this request queuable or not true

Return #

A User object.

Exceptions #

Throws a io.kuzzle.sdk.KuzzleException if there is an error. See how to handle error.

Usage #

Copied to clipboard!
try {
  kuzzle.getAuth().login("local", "{\"username\":\"foo\",\"password\":\"bar\"}");
  kuzzle.getAuth().updateSelf("{\"foo\":\"bar\"}");
  System.out.println("Success");
} catch (KuzzleException e) {
  System.err.println(e.getMessage());
}
